MAMA'S VENISON

1 deer ham
1 large bottle lemon juice
1/2 box salt
2 onions
1 bell pepper
2 sticks margarine
2 Tbsp. sage
4 c. water or enough to cover meat

Place meat in the sink. Add lemon juice and salt. Cover
with water and let soak overnight or 6 to 8 hours. After soaking,
rinse meat well and place in a deep roasting pan. Add onions and
bell pepper. Add water to cover meat to 1/2 of the way.

Cover with foil and bake at 350 degrees for 1 hour. Reduce heat to
325 degrees and bake for 5 to 6 hours or until the meat is tender enough
to pick off the bone with a fork.

Remove from oven and pour broth off meat. Debone and place
back in pan. Melt margarine and pour over meat.

Mix 1 jar of Carolina Treat barbecue sauce and 1 bottle of
John Boy and Billy's barbecue sauce together. Mix meat in sauces
and place back in the oven. Bake 1 1/2 to 2 hours at 325 degrees or
until heated all the way through. Delicious served with rice.
